-
Kplcloud是一款基于Kubernetes的PaaS平台
资源介绍
kplcloud
开普勒平台开源版
kplcloud是一个基于kubernetes的应用管理系统,通过可视化的页面对应用进行管理,降低容器化成本,同时也降低了Docker及Kubernetes的学习门生物学。
kplcloud已服务于宜人财富部分业务,稳定管理了上百个应用,近千个容器。
架构设计
该平台提供了一整套解决方案。
平台演示
演示地址: :
感谢赞助四台服务器
所用到的相关服务,组件分别部署在阿里云,腾讯云服务器上。资源非常有限,可供大家体验,希望不用过度使用。
安装说明
平台初步基于 ,前端基于 (版本略老)框架进行开发。
最初所使用到的依赖全部都在里,前端的依赖在package.json ,详情的yarn.lock ,感谢开源社区的贡献。
初始代码: :
前端代码: :
安装教程
依赖
Golang 1.12+
MySQL 5.7+(大多数数据都存在mysql)
Docker 18.x +
RabbitMQ(主要用于消息收发)
Jenkins 2.176.2+(老版本对java适应可能会有问题,尝试使用新版本)
快速开始
克隆
$ mkdir -p $G